# romaine React OpenCV Manipulation and Image Narration / Editing # Example See <a href="https://www.npmjs.com/package/romaine-components">romaine-components</a> # Under Construction This package is very much a work in progress with new minor versions (with potentially breaking changes with every update). # Versioning Currently minor changes will be breaking until a stable 1.0.0 release. Semantic versioning will be used post stable release. # Quick Features - Image Cropping - Perspective Cropping - Image Rotation - Image Quality - More coming soon... # Romaine Input Props | Parameter | Type | Description | Default | Context Alternative | | :-------- | :------- | :--------------------------- | :------ | :------------------ | | `angle` | `number` | Turn angle for rotation tool | `90` | `setAngle(90)` | ## Note: Changing props triggers the Context Alternative, which can cause an un-needed render of some components. To avoid this you can use the context alternative yourself. # todo ## Meta 1. Create a minified production build 2. Create a code sandbox demo 3.
